Bloomberg at Abdus Salam Library
Bloomberg contains current and historical financial information on individual equities, stock market indices, fixed-income securities, currencies, commodities, and futures.
It is available on 11 PCs on level 1 of the Abdus Salam Library labelled ‘Bloomberg’. Bloomberg access is only available to current members of 51³Ô¹ÏÍø. Bloomberg users have priority access to library Bloomberg PCs and can book these PCs.
To start using Bloomberg double click the green icon on the desktop and follow the instructions to create a new login.

Remote access to Bloomberg
We are unable to offer remote access to the resource under the terms of our licence. Our subject librarians are happy to assist if you wish to explore using a different database to find what you need.
Exporting Bloomberg data
Please note that Bloomberg Terminal licenses have a data addendum in which the data must be used on the station in which it was exported and it cannot be further distributed into a third-party application on your own device.
